Romans 6:6-8
Darby Translation
6 knowing this, that our old man has been crucified with [him], that the body of sin might be annulled, that we should no longer serve sin.
7 For he that has died is justified from sin.
8 Now if we have died with Christ, we believe that we shall also live with him,

Romans 6:6-8
New International Version
6 For we know that our old self(A) was crucified with him(B) so that the body ruled by sin(C) might be done away with,[a] that we should no longer be slaves to sin(D)— 7 because anyone who has died has been set free from sin.(E)
8 Now if we died with Christ, we believe that we will also live with him.(F)
Footnotes
- Romans 6:6 Or be rendered powerless
